We are at the point in the year when the mornings in the Hudson Valley can be cooler, but the afternoon hours are mild and pleasant. For much of this week, this will be the case.
Temperatures will cool down to the 40s in some spots overnight, especially toward the Catskills. Our first frost advisory for the season has been issued for Western Ulster County due to a chill settling in.
Scattered clouds move in on Tuesday into Wednesday, as a system tries to move up the coast.
Rain chances are low and scattered, but still possible for Wednesday. This will mainly be the case closer to New York City.
Thursday and Friday are expected to have lots of sun with mild temperatures returning. OVERNIGHT: Clear skies, cool temps. Locations towards the Catskills will trend colder. Lows in the low 40s to mid-50s.
